Edgerton Celebrates Five Businesses With Main Street Ribbon Cuttings

March 30, 2016Updated:December 13, 2020No Comments2 Mins Read

Frager WEBCommunities love to welcome new businesses and this past week, the Edgerton Chamber of Commerce celebrated five ribbon cuttings for the most recent businesses to open in the village. Downtown Edgerton continues the tradition of a barber shop and welcomes a flower shop, investment/insurance business, meat market and salon. Edgerton continues to grow and welcomes you! Pictured here from Frager’s Barber Shop Are: Left to right: Dawn Fitzcharles, Etta Pence, owners Aaron Frager and Phil Frager, Christian Elden, Mayor Lance Bowsher and Susan Herman. Longtime barber Phil Frager welcomes son Aaron to the family business.

 

Floral Designs WEBPictured here from Floral Designs are: Left to right: Maor Lance Bowsher, Christian Elden, owner Julie Cape, designer Celeste Rossman, Etta Pence, Dawn Fitzcharles and Susan Herman. Flowers, balloons and home accents. A little something for everyone.

 

Yarger Flegal WEBPictured here from Yarger Flegal are: Left to right: Mayor Lance Bowsher, Christian Elden, owners Cherie Yarger and Carl Yarger, owners Tom Flegal and Camie Flegal and Susan Herman. Specializing in investments and insurance options for your family.

 

Edgerton Meats WEBPictured here from Edgerton Meats are: Left to right: Mayor Lance Bowsher, Rachel Wickerham, owners Brenda Wickerham and Doug Wickerham, Christian Elden and Susan Herman. Full service meat market providing quality products.

 

New Creations Studio WEBPictured here from New Creations Studio are: Left to right: Mayor Lance Bowsher, Christian Elden, Kiersten Blue of NCS, Etta Pence, Dave Casebere, Dawn Fitzcharles. Missing from photo was owner Nannette Guillaume. Offering a wide variety of salon options for all.
